The exhibition shows hundreds of photographs of events and people in Ólafsfjörður which is in North of Iceland, plus a few short movies from the fifties and the sixties.
Brynjólfur Sveinsson (1914-1981), called Binni, was an amateur photographer, merchant and post office station manager in Ólafsfjörður.
